Vahie","doi":"10.1109/WSC.1993.718101","DOIUrl":"https://doi.org/10.1109/WSC.1993.718101","url":null,"abstract":"DEVS (Discrete Event System Specification) is a general modelling formalism with sound semantics founded on a system theoretic basis. This gives it a claim to be universal for formalisms describing Discrete Event Dynamic Systems (DEDS). This gives that any other formalism such as Petri nets, which have become very popular for DEDS control can be embedded in it. Moreover, DEVS extends to the continuous case thus facilitating combined discrete/continuous modelling. The universality of DEVS is significant because it has been implemented in a variety of simulation environments, as extensions of diverse underlying Object-Oriented languages such as CLOS and C++. This gives it not only the power of formal rigor but also the practical capability of application to real world complex systems. The DEVS formalism has associated with it a characteristic abstract simulation engine architecture that can be realized in diverse sequential and parallel/distributed platforms. It is especially suitable for the simulation study of complex technical and natural systems with intelligent components and for long term model development capability acquired through systematic reusability. This tutorial will present the basic concepts of the DEVS formalism and its associated simulation methodology. Rego","doi":"10.1109/WSC.1993.718312","DOIUrl":"https://doi.org/10.1109/WSC.1993.718312","url":null,"abstract":"Our focus is on the novel use of a process-oriented methodology in distributed-memory simulation systems. To the best of our knowledge, the few existing systems which adopt a process-view strictly use message-passing to effect process-interaction in distributed-memory settings. As a result, these systems avoid scenarios in which processes access passive but shared components. This can restrict the manner in which a system is modelled and hinder the phase of distributed model construction. In this paper, we propose an approach which utilizes mobile processes in distributed-memory simulation systems. Mobile processes can move around the system at will, with easy access to remote system components. The approach basically entails the migration of a requesting process with its timestamp to the remote site hosting the requested passive object. Major advantages of this approach include one-time transmission, fixed communication topology, and increased locality of reference. Early results based on lightweight processes show that the mobile process paradigm can be as efficient as the message-passing paradigm.","PeriodicalId":177234,"journal":{"name":"Proceedings of 1993 Winter Simulation Conference - (WSC '93)","volume":"16 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1993-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"126875830","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Ståhl","doi":"10.1109/WSC.1993.718389","DOIUrl":"https://doi.org/10.1109/WSC.1993.718389","url":null,"abstract":"We note that discrete-event simulation is of importance for financial planning because it can at the same time handle uncertainty, the stochastic aspect, and allow us to follow a development completely over time, the dynamic aspect. It is probably of special importance for small and medium size firms in engineering and construction. We conclude that such stochastic and dynamic simulation cannot be done in a spreadsheet, but that a special language of discrete-event simulation, like GPSS, is the most suitable way of doing this. We give examples of how this can affect the teaching of finance at business schools. Finally we present a very simple program that illustrates how cash flow forecasting can be done using micro-GPSS, an easy-to-learn version of GPSS.","PeriodicalId":177234,"journal":{"name":"Proceedings of 1993 Winter Simulation Conference - (WSC '93)","volume":"13 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"1993-12-01","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"133267452","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
